Festival goers and music lovers from around the globe will descend upon the Nevada County Fairgrounds July 11-14 for the 23rd annual California WorldFest. With seven stages of music, more than 50 artists from around the world, and a full workshop and educational schedule, WorldFest has set itself apart from other music festivals throughout the region.
One of the main headliners for the 2019 staging is the Jamaican music group, which is best known for their ska and rock-steady vocal style Toots and the Maytals. The Maytals were formed in the early 1960s and were key figures in popularizing reggae music.
